Abstract

Abstract. The commercial importance of hydroxyoximes as extractants for copper has given impetus to basic studies on the chemistry of metal extraction by these compounds. The discovery of accelerator compounds which produce catalytic effects on hydroxyoxime extraction rates has led to mechanistic studies of these rate processes. While these studies have highlighted the importance of interfacial chemical reactions in the extraction process, it is not yet possible to unambiguously describe the mechanisms of metal extraction in these systems or the associated catalytic effects. This paper reviews progress in understanding the mechanism of metal extraction by hydroxyoximes.
